Canon SX610 HS vs FujiFilm JV100 Overview

The following is a in depth review of the Canon SX610 HS and FujiFilm JV100, one is a Small Sensor Superzoom and the latter is a Small Sensor Compact by competitors Canon and FujiFilm. There is a crucial difference between the image resolutions of the SX610 HS (20MP) and JV100 (12MP) but they come with the exact same sensor size (1/2.3").

Canon SX610 HS vs FujiFilm JV100 Physical Comparison

If you're aiming to travel with your camera regularly, you'll have to factor its weight and volume. The Canon SX610 HS comes with outer dimensions of 105mm x 61mm x 27mm (4.1" x 2.4" x 1.1") having a weight of 191 grams (0.42 lbs) and the FujiFilm JV100 has sizing of 93mm x 55mm x 21mm (3.7" x 2.2" x 0.8") accompanied by a weight of 126 grams (0.28 lbs).

Canon SX610 HS vs FujiFilm JV100 Sensor Comparison

Usually, it is hard to visualise the gap between sensor dimensions just by looking at specifications. The image below should offer you a much better sense of the sensor dimensions in the SX610 HS and JV100.

To sum up, both cameras have got the exact same sensor measurements albeit not the same MP. You should count on the Canon SX610 HS to resolve greater detail because of its extra 8 Megapixels. Higher resolution will also help you crop shots much more aggressively. The younger SX610 HS will have a benefit with regard to sensor innovation.
